South Centre Inputs to the Intergovernmental Negotiating Committee on the UN Framework Convention on International Tax Cooperation
The Intergovernmental Negotiating Committee (INC) on the United Nations Framework Convention on International Tax Cooperation (UNFCITC) released three documents in January 2026 to inform negotiations at its Fourth Session, held in February 2026 in New York:
- Co-Lead’s Draft Framework Convention Template (22 Jan 2026) prepared by Workstream I, providing draft text for the Articles of the Convention.
- Co-Lead’s Draft Options Paper (21 Jan 2026) prepared by Workstream II, outlining options for the protocol on the taxation of services.
- Co-Leads’ Concept Note (23 Jan 2026) prepared by Workstream III, presenting potential design features for dispute prevention and resolution protocol mechanisms.
The South Centre submitted inputs on the three documents on February 26 and March 6, 2026, following a call for input by the INC. The submissions are reproduced below:
